  7. Hello all, I apologize if this is already in the 70 pgs. Its a lot to dig through. Anything I build underground OUTSIDE of building appropiate zones refuses to follow the tc's degrade rules. In fact because the created blocks touch properly build blocks that ARE inside the oppropiate build zones those decay as well. Inside the tc it usually says how much you need per 24 hrs to prevent decay but it doesnt. Theres nothing I can do to prevent EVERYTHING from decaying. Even setting ownership didnt help. Is there a command that Im missing? I am the owner and just want to build something nice underground and be left alone XD. I do want decay on the server btw.. just not for me if I cant stock my tc like normal. thank you
     
  8. I wanted to stop back in and update my inquiry. It appears I stumbled on a solution.. With build tool activated type /buildheal all. Right click on something you created and it should bring it all back to full health. As I mentioned before I didnt want no decay for myself but the tc issue still remains so I had no choice but to set no decay for myself as the owner. Once I typed the heal command in chat AFTER the no decay was set for myself everything quit decaying. Hope this helps
